{"title":"Harbinger Sound","description":"\u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eHarbinger Sound is a long-running U.K. label that has been dedicated to avant-punk, post-punk, experimental noise, and more. Led by Steve Underwood, the label has been at the forefront of pushing boundaries in underground music for years.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In the Spring of 2021, Harbinger Sound unfortunately went into liquidation. Despite this setback, they left their mark with a final release for Girls In Synthesis as part of Record Store Day.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Throughout its existence, Harbinger Sound has consistently championed innovative and boundary-pushing artists within the alternative music scene. Some wondered how the songwriting team of Philip Best and Sarah Froelich would fare after the leaving their London home to take up residency in the United States. Well, here’s the answer. Recorded in San Francisco, CE deliver \u003ci\u003eAirless Space\u003c\/i\u003e, a state-of-the-union address that does for our American cousins what the band’s earlier \u003ci\u003eEstuary English\u003c\/i\u003e album did for a British audience poised upon the coming madness of Brexit. Unusually for CE, \u003ci\u003eAirless Space\u003c\/i\u003e clocks in at 60 minutes, a hexed induction for a country labouring under a presidency, that like Brexit itself, few saw coming or contemplated having to endure. Soundwise, CE have maybe mellowed the tone a touch, allowing their electronics to stretch out and breathe, whereas the frenzied and anxious vocals of Best and Froelich remain as snatched and breathless as ever. Stunningly produced by Russell Haswell and gorgeously mastered by award-winning cutting engineer Matt Colton, \u003ci\u003eAirless Space\u003c\/i\u003e by Consumer Electronics is their most complete and rounded statement yet.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Harbinger Sound","offers":[{"title":"LP","offer_id":50498255946059,"sku":"1062267","price":5.99,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false},{"title":"CD","offer_id":50498256240971,"sku":"1062266","price":5.99,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0867\/1120\/6219\/files\/d352f74b-4bb4-490a-87f0-e36e205257a0_thumbnail_4096.jpg?v=1727742862"},{"product_id":"there-is-nothing-left-but-the-enjoyment-of-senseless-destruction","title":"There Is Nothing Left But The Enjoyment Of Senseless Destruction","description":"\u003cp\u003e\u003ci\u003eThere Is Nothing Left But The Enjoyment Of Senseless Destruction\u003c\/i\u003e is the first deadly plastic bullet from Dead Normal, a Barcelona-based trio fusing harsh electronics with a confrontational punk aesthetic to devastating effect. Think: early SPK meets 1990s Whitehouse, distorted Scorn \/ JFK type skullcrushing beats, a sprinkling of deconstructed Mark Stewart \/ Tackhead-esque mutant groove and a ferocious dual male \/ female vocal attack reminiscent of Mark E Smith at his most irascible combined with Crass' Eve Libertine at her most acerbic. Push the levels into the red and you're still only half way close to the unique and original hybrid of Dead Normal's punishing sonic assault. Founded in 2016 by Mario (electronics) with Oriol Rosell and Zoë V sharing vocal duties, the members of Dead Normal have a pedigree spanning two decades in the experimental\/avant-garde scene, including collaborations with artists such as The New Blockaders and 2nd Gen. \u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Harbinger Sound","offers":[{"title":"Black | LP","offer_id":50498307326283,"sku":"1065311","price":5.99,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":false}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0867\/1120\/6219\/files\/76f3f9d3-b5cc-454c-856e-1bf109acf8f3_thumbnail_4096.jpg?v=1727744426"},{"product_id":"now-heres-an-echo-from-your-future","title":"Now Heres An Echo From Your Future","description":"\u003cp\u003e\u003ci\u003eNow Here’s An Echo From Your Future\u003c\/i\u003e is their first release for fabled experimental punk label Harbinger Sound and finds the band advancing their sound, making subtle but experimental shifts in texture and tone, helping to break free from the shackled straight-jacket of punk rock that, to be fair, never really held them down in the first place. Across the album’s ten songs, Girls In Synthesis explore a wide range of sensations and sounds as the album detonates into life with opening track \u003ci\u003eArterial Movements\u003c\/i\u003e in a screeching flurry of over-driven guitar and hammering drums. The contrast between the slow, mesmerising look into aging and dying in \u003ci\u003eHuman Frailty\u003c\/i\u003e (‘The realisation that you cannot halt their impending death’), to the aggressive attack on the rise of the right-wing in \u003ci\u003eThey’re Not Listening\u003c\/i\u003e (‘The time-old tradition of the right wing accosting desperate working class people has returned’) shows a wide range of subjects and reactions aggressively tackled. Mental health in a fast-moving, unforgiving world, media control, the divide widening between the have and the have nots, the class divide, the blaming of the poor, \u003ci\u003eNow Here’s An Echo From Your Future\u003c\/i\u003e bristles with an unforgiving frustration and temper. \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The recording of \u003ci\u003eNow Here’s An Echo From Your Future\u003c\/i\u003e started at Rockit Studio, Hull in April 2019 during days off on the UK tour to promote the \u003ci\u003ePre\/Post \u003c\/i\u003ecompilation album. The Hull sessions were engineered by studio owner and local musician Sean Tomlinson. The remainder of the album was recorded and engineered by the band throughout summer 2019 in a large rehearsal room at Gun Factory studios, Homerton. Production and finishing touches were completed at GIS bassist John’s S.I.C.K Studio in Hither Green. The album was mixed by long-time band collaborator and engineer, Max Walker (currently studying at Abbey Road). The album was mastered by Brett Shaw at 123 Studios, Peckham. A concise and rabid blast of harsh post-punk, and released during the COVID crisis, the album eerily managed to capture the mood of the moment, despite being written and recorded in 2019. Rightly so, it was released to stunned reviews and featured in many ‘Best of 2020’ end-of-year lists. Always a band with a militant work ethic, the first fruits of their fevered writing and recording period throughout 2020 are borne here with \u003ci\u003eShift In State.\u003c\/i\u003e \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eFeaturing 5 brand new tracks, the mini-album sees the trio return to the experimental edge of their early, and highly sought after, EP releases. The lead track ‘Containment’, an abstract, bleak and circular slice of obtuse-punk gives way to an explosive and skewed dub remix featuring languorous horns and industrial sounding percussion. Following on, ‘… But Still you Wanted More’ retains the dub minimalism and adds trudging, nihilistic lyrical content alongside churning, saw-sharp organ. ‘Calm Waters’, the groups’ first foray into a harsher, electronic landscape, brings to the forefront a crushing, relentless drum machine backbeat and woozy, warped bass hooks. Finishing on ‘Don’t Try’, this song sees the band return to their more familiar white-heat blast of post-punk. Shards of harsh, splintered guitar and pounding drums help push the theme of gross governmental incompetence well and truly into the listener’s brain. Never a band to sit still, \u003ci\u003eShift In State\u003c\/i\u003e sees Girls in Synthesis, once again, surmount all obstacles and proves them to be one of the most forward-thinking and tireless acts in the UK.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Harbinger Sound","offers":[{"title":"White | LP","offer_id":51026049204555,"sku":"1118540","price":22.99,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0867\/1120\/6219\/files\/3f9ce17d-ed6a-46ac-be27-a65de8b1a8a9_thumbnail_4096.jpg?v=1735562769"}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0867\/1120\/6219\/collections\/test_98b1be9f_thumbnail_4096_df2ad091-02bb-473d-b510-0db2e4155766.jpg?v=1727108358","url":"https:\/\/shop.roughtrade.com\/collections\/harbinger-sound.oembed","provider":"Rough Trade","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
